Tim Lampe is a name you might know. He's been involved with creative for
Mailchimp,
Bitter Southerner and
Atari. He made
Horse E-Posters and
plenty of other fun things.
His latest endeavor is
Morgenmete, a "Breakfast Satire Print Journal." In short, it's a limited edition magazine with articles, photography and features about the best meal of the day - breakfast. He's a reliably funny and creative guy that's running a
Kickstarter simply to print the first issue and bonus rewards. It's not an insignificant amount of money that he's seeking but, given his track record, it's a sure bet that it'll be funny and worth a read.
If nothing else, backing this project
just for a tote that says "I Never Skip Breakfast" is worth the money.

It's a day late but the latest episode of
We Own This Town Music is now available! After a hundred and eight episodes, you'd think that I'd stop being impressed by the amount of great music coming out of the Nashville metropolitan area but there hasn't been a moment of waning on that feeling. It continues to be a deep well of enjoyable creativity.
